About Hematology Congress

Welcome to the 2nd European Hematology and Blood Disorders Congress, scheduled for November 03-04, 2025, in Prague, Czech Republic. This prestigious congress bring together hematologists, oncologists, researchers, clinicians, and healthcare professionals from around the globe to delve into the latest advancements in hematology and blood disorders.

Attendees can expect a comprehensive program featuring keynote presentations, interactive workshops, poster sessions, and panel discussion covering hematologic disorders, transfusion medicine, stem cell transplantation, immunotherapy, and precision medicine in hematology.

The congress serves as a vital platform for knowledge exchange, networking, and collaboration among expert and stakeholders in the field. Participants will have the opportunity to explore innovative therapies, discuss emerging research findings, and address challenges in hematology practice and patient care.

Join us in Prague to contribute to advancements in hematology and blood disorders, forging connections that drive progress and improve outcomes for patients worldwide.
